Finding time to make an album around her
judging duties on "The Voice," Christina Aguilera has revealed that the new record is coming soon.
Today (September 12), the "Dirty" singer announced on Twitter that her new album "Lotus" will be released this November.
According to the artist, "Album title: Lotus. Representing an unbreakable flower that survives under the hardest conditions and still thrives," she wrote, adding, "There will be a 'Lotus' intro to set the tone for the whole record. Conceptually I didn't target one particular sound/genre. Self expression and freedom [are album themes]. The album represents a rebirth for me."
Along with unveiling the cover art for the record, the first single "Your Body" will be released on Friday. For another surpise, she Tweeted, "And be sure to watch #TheVoice on monday to see a special clip of the music video!"
Though the first release is a club song, she did reveal, "There are some beautiful personal ballads on this album. I wouldn't do a record without them."
